The Ultimate Guide to the Best Dividend Stocks for 2025
1. Smartfin
Smartfin is the newest stock analysis app that you should know about. It offers a streamlined approach to financial analysis, leveraging over 30 years of data to deliver scored key metrics and easy-to-understand insights. Access major company events, real-time email alerts, and a user-friendly dashboard to track and evaluate your favorite companies. Perfect for beginners with guided insights and for experts seeking comprehensive data and quick evaluations.
Key Features of Smartfin
- Interactive Visualizations: Access 30+ years of financial statements and key metrics with both yearly and quarterly data.
- Dashboard Tool: Inspect favorite companies in a convenient table, view major events, and filter by filings, earnings, transcripts, and more.
- Insights for Humans: Easy-to-understand company insights categorized for simple filtering.
- Track Your Research: Tick predefined questions as you explore a company’s details.
- Scored Key Metrics: Value, profit, growth, and health metrics are scored for quick evaluation.
- Email Alerts: Receive real-time alerts for selected companies directly in your inbox.
Plans and Pricing
- Free ($0/month): 10 years of yearly and quarterly data, 1 watchlist (10 companies), and 5 company evaluations per month.
- Premium ($8.33/month): 30+ years of yearly and quarterly data, 10 watchlists (100 companies each), and unlimited company evaluations per month.
Pros
- Provides both yearly and quarterly data for 10 years (40 quarters) in the free plan.
- User-friendly interface with concise and straightforward information.
- Organizes all major company events into a single, sortable table.
- Quick insights with easily understandable ratings for 100+ key metrics.
Cons
- Lacks portfolio management tools.
Who It’s Best For
- Beginners: Simplified insights with clickable explanations for key metrics and scored performance.
- Experienced Investors: Provides a holistic view of a company in seconds.
2. StockUnlock
StockUnlock is an investor-focused platform designed to simplify financial analysis while prioritizing education and value investing principles. Inspired by Benjamin Graham’s approach, StockUnlock empowers users with advanced tools to manage portfolios, screen stocks, and analyze companies effectively.
Key Features of StockUnlock
- Portfolio Management: Track and analyze portfolios with 30+ customizable metrics and real-time updates.
- Stock Screener: Filter stocks using 30+ metrics to identify value opportunities.
- Watchlist Tool: Create multiple customizable watchlists for focused tracking.
- Integrated News Feed: Get curated updates on press releases, SEC filings, and market news.
- Free Form Tool: Visualize data by charting over 120 attributes, such as quarterly or annual trends, to uncover actionable patterns.
- DCF Calculator: Simplifies valuation by auto-filling historical averages, enabling users to assess fair stock prices with ease.
Plans and Pricing
- Free ($0/month): 5 years of data, 2 portfolios, 1 watchlist (10 tickers), limited tools.
- Essentials Plan ($7.50/month): 10 years of data, unlimited portfolios, enhanced insights, and 2 brokerage integrations.
- Unlimited Plan ($20/month): 35+ years of data, AI reports, unlimited tools, and all future updates.
Pros
- Customizable portfolio tracking with 30+ metrics.
- Simplified DCF modeling for quick valuations.
- Global data coverage across stocks and ETFs.
- Active community for ongoing learning.
Cons
- Screening options may not be as advanced as dedicated tools.
- Some advanced features require familiarity with financial analysis.
Who It’s Best For
- Beginners: Learn with integrated tutorials and an active support community.
- Experienced Investors: Analyze portfolios and stocks with professional-grade features.
3. FinChat
FinChat is an innovative AI-driven platform that redefines investment research by integrating institutional-grade data with advanced artificial intelligence tools. Designed for both casual and professional investors, it simplifies complex data analysis and enhances decision-making with intuitive insights.
Key Features of FinChat
- Verified Data Sources: Access institutional-quality data verified by human analysts, including S&P Market Intelligence metrics.
- Customizable Research Terminal: Tailor your workspace, track key metrics, and save your research automatically for seamless analysis.
- Comprehensive Financial Metrics: Analyze over 100,000 global companies with detailed revenue segments, price targets, and analyst estimates.
- Advanced Portfolio Tools: Utilize DCF modeling, portfolio dashboarding, and competitor comparisons to strengthen investment strategies.
- Ask FinChat: An AI interface that answers data-related questions, delivers real-time visualizations, and offers company comparisons.
- Dynamic Modeling and Charting: Adjust key metrics like revenue projections and market risk premiums to visualize performance across multiple companies.
Plans and Pricing
- Free ($0/month): Basic financial data, 5 years & 6 quarters of data, 10 AI prompts, 1 dashboard, and limited insights.
- Plus ($24/month): Expanded data, 10 years & 12 quarters of data, 100 AI prompts, 5 dashboards, and advanced analysis tools.
- Pro ($64/month): Full data access, 10+ years & 12+ quarters of data, 500 AI prompts, unlimited dashboards, and premium features.
Pros
- AI-driven insights simplify complex analysis.
- Extensive global coverage for diversified research.
- Intuitive interface for enhanced efficiency.
Cons
- Advanced features require a steep learning curve.
- Heavy system requirements may limit usability on older devices.
Who It’s Best For
- Beginners: Access simplified tools to ease into investment research.
- Professionals: Harness advanced features for in-depth analysis.
4. GuruFocus
GuruFocus is a premier investment platform catering to serious value investors. Rooted in the principles of legendary investors like Warren Buffett, it provides extensive financial data, analytical tools, and unique guru tracking features to help users refine their long-term investment strategies.
Key Features of GuruFocus
- Comprehensive Financial Data: Access decades of historical data for thousands of global companies, enabling deep fundamental analysis.
- Guru Portfolio Tracking: Gain insights into the real-time buying and selling activities of renowned investors.
- Advanced Stock Screener: Use hundreds of metrics to uncover undervalued opportunities.
- Valuation Models: Leverage DCF calculators, Peter Lynch charts, and the Benjamin Graham formula to estimate stock values.
- Insider Trading Data: Monitor insider activity to identify trends or potential red flags.
- Backtesting Tools: Test value investing strategies using historical data.
Plans and Pricing
- Premium ($499/year): Basic research tools, 30-year data, and exclusive screeners like Buffett-Munger.
- Premium Plus ($1348/year): Unlimited customizations, real-time insider trades, and enhanced backtesting.
- Professional ($2398/year): Full API access, advanced institutional insights, and professional-grade tools.
Pros
- Extensive historical and global data.
- Unique features like guru portfolio tracking.
- Proprietary valuation tools tailored for value investors.
Cons
- High subscription costs.
- Complexity requires a learning curve for beginners.
Who It’s Best For
- Value Investors: Tools and metrics like guru tracking make it ideal for finding undervalued stocks.
- Global Investors: Access to international data supports diversification opportunities.
5. ROIC.ai
ROIC.ai focuses on delivering clean, actionable data with an emphasis on Return on Invested Capital (ROIC). Designed to simplify financial analysis, it combines ease of use with robust insights for both beginners and experienced investors.
Key Features of ROIC.ai
- Extensive Data: Access 30+ years of financial statements, updated daily.
- Focus on ROIC: Highlights ROIC as a critical metric for identifying value-driven investments.
- One-Page Summaries: Consolidates financial data and trends into an easy-to-review format.
- Global Coverage: Tracks over 37,000 companies across international markets.
- Historical Trends: Features detailed charts for spotting long-term patterns.
- Earnings Call Transcripts: Offers years of transcripts for qualitative insights.
Plans and Pricing
- Free ($0/month): Annual financials, US-only coverage, and basic features.
- Individual ($21/month): Full financials, worldwide coverage, and Excel export.
- Professional ($33/month): Unlimited exports, personal-use API, and priority support.
- Enterprise ($499+/month): Commercial-use API and multi-user access.
Pros
- Comprehensive financial data with 30+ years of history.
- Emphasis on actionable ROIC metrics.
- User-friendly interface for beginners.
Cons
- Automated data collection may lead to occasional inaccuracies.
- Lacks qualitative insights like management reviews.
Who It’s Best For
- Value Investors: ROIC metrics and trends provide key insights for finding undervalued opportunities.
- Dividend Enthusiasts: Historical data simplifies dividend growth analysis.
6. Finbox
Finbox is a powerful stock market research and valuation platform, designed to deliver institutional-grade tools to individual investors. It bridges the gap between basic screeners and professional-level platforms by offering advanced modeling capabilities, a robust stock screener, and global data coverage.
Key Features of Finbox
- Comprehensive Data: Access a vast database of financial metrics for global markets and company insights.
- Stock Screener: Filter stocks using hundreds of customizable criteria.
- Valuation Models: Utilize pre-built DCF and Comparable Company Analysis tools.
- Excel & API Integration: Import real-time data and create custom models.
- Idea Generation: Discover stocks through themes, portfolios, and valuation metrics.
- Global Reach: Analyze companies across regions for diversification.
Plans and Pricing
- Free: Unlimited watchlists, access to financial models, and idea portfolios.
- $14/month: U.S. and Europe access, premium metrics, and data export.
- $30/month: Full global access, premium metrics, and unlimited data export.
Pros
- Automates data gathering for streamlined analysis.
- Customizable screeners to match investment strategies.
- Intuitive design suitable for both beginners and experienced investors.
Cons
- Advanced tools can overwhelm beginners.
- Premium features come at a higher cost.
Who It’s Best For
- Beginners: Simplified tools for easy stock valuation.
- Experienced Investors: Advanced features for in-depth research.
7. Koyfin
Koyfin is a financial analytics platform offering robust tools for global data analysis, charting, and market visualization. Designed for intermediate to advanced investors, Koyfin combines powerful features with an intuitive interface.
Key Features of Koyfin
- Comprehensive Data: Access global equities, ETFs, commodities, and 10+ years of historical trends.
- Customizable Dashboards: Create personalized layouts with watchlists, real-time data, and news.
- Advanced Charting: Use candlestick patterns, technical indicators, and overlays for detailed analysis.
- Screening Tools: Filter assets with 150+ metrics and create custom strategies.
- Real-Time Alerts: Stay updated with live market updates and price notifications.
- Comparative Analysis: Evaluate top-performing assets and sector performance.
Plans and Pricing
- Free ($0/month): Basic tools, 2 years of financials, and 2 watchlists.
- Plus ($39/month): 10 years of financials, screener, filings, and 10 custom formulas.
- Pro ($79/month): Includes model portfolios and unlimited formulas.
- Advisor Pro ($179/month): Advanced client tools, PDFs, and priority support.
Pros
- Global data coverage across asset classes.
- Highly customizable dashboards and charting tools.
- Comprehensive stock screening and comparison features.
Cons
- Steep learning curve for beginners.
- No dedicated mobile app with full functionality.
Who It’s Best For
- Intermediate to Advanced Investors: Ideal for in-depth data analysis and customizable dashboards.
- Global Market Analysts: Perfect for managing diverse international portfolios.
8. FinViz
FinViz (Financial Visualizations) is a comprehensive stock analysis platform known for its user-friendly design and powerful screening tools. It’s suitable for both novice investors and experienced traders.
Key Features of FinViz
- Stock Screener: Filter thousands of stocks using 60+ criteria, including market cap, P/E ratios, and technical patterns.
- Heat Maps: Visualize market performance by sectors, industries, or stocks with color-coded gains and losses.
- Real-Time Data (Elite): Access live quotes, real-time charts, and advanced visualizations.
- Portfolio Management: Track custom portfolios and monitor performance with integrated news updates.
- News Aggregation: Curated financial news from Bloomberg and other sources.
- Advanced Charting (Elite): Use intraday charts, candlestick patterns, and technical indicators.
Plans and Pricing
- Free ($0/month): Basic access with delayed quotes, 3 years of statements, and limited screener rows.
- Elite ($24.96/month): Real-time data, advanced charts, 8 years of statements, and Excel/API export.
Pros
- Comprehensive stock screener with 60+ filters.
- Visual heat maps simplify market analysis.
- Affordable compared to high-end alternatives.
Cons
- Free version has delayed data and limited features.
- Advanced features can be overwhelming for beginners.
Who It’s Best For
- Beginners: Basic tools for learning and market analysis.
- Experienced Traders: Elite plan offers advanced analytics and real-time insights.
9. Alpha Spread
Alpha Spread simplifies stock valuation with pre-made and customizable models. It’s an excellent choice for investors focusing on intrinsic value and undervalued opportunities.
Key Features of Alpha Spread
- Discounted Cash Flow (DCF) Models: Pre-made and customizable tools for intrinsic value calculation.
- Relative Valuation Models: Analyze key ratios like P/E and P/B to evaluate stock value.
- Sensitivity Analysis: Identify critical assumptions to refine investment strategies.
- Stock Screener: Filter undervalued stocks using DCF and relative valuation models.
- Peer Comparisons: Compare metrics such as margins and return on capital within industries.
- Educational Resources: Articles, webinars, and tutorials on valuation techniques.
Plans and Pricing
- Free ($0/month): 3 stock reports/week and limited valuation tools.
- Premium Plan ($12/month): 15 stock reports/week, enhanced tools, and alerts.
- Unlimited Plan ($20/month): Unlimited reports, full valuation tools, and backtesting.
Pros
- Pre-made and customizable DCF models.
- Comprehensive comparisons against industry peers.
- Strong educational resources for investors.
Cons
- Limited customization for relative value models.
- No qualitative research reports or moat analysis.
Who It’s Best For
- Beginners: Easy-to-use tools for identifying undervalued stocks.
- Experienced Investors: Detailed peer comparisons and customizable valuation models.
10. Seeking Alpha
Seeking Alpha is a trusted investment platform offering expert opinions, in-depth research, and actionable insights. It’s known for its Quant Ratings and extensive crowd-sourced research.
Key Features of Seeking Alpha
- Quant Ratings: Proprietary system evaluating stocks on value, growth, and momentum.
- Crowd-Sourced Research: Over 7,000 contributors produce 10,000+ monthly articles.
- Portfolio Integration: Sync your brokerage for real-time updates and alerts.
- Advanced Screeners: Filter stocks using ratings, dividends, valuation, and growth metrics.
- Earnings Call Access: Transcripts and recordings for deeper insights.
- Educational Resources: Access newsletters, podcasts, and tutorials for informed investing.
Plans and Pricing
- Free ($0/month): 1 Premium article, real-time prices, and alerts.
- Premium ($299/year): Unlimited articles, Quant Ratings, and Top Stocks screener.
- PRO ($2,400/year): Top analyst insights, exclusive coverage, and short ideas.
Pros
- Quant Ratings significantly outperform the market.
- Detailed portfolio tools with real-time alerts.
- High-quality research and insights from expert contributors.
Cons
- Advanced tools require paid subscriptions.
- Extensive features can overwhelm beginners.
Who It’s Best For
- Self-Directed Investors: Ideal for optimizing portfolios with ratings and analysis.
- Stock Recommendation Seekers: Perfect for actionable market insights and high-performing stock picks.